Engaging Activities for Young Readers
To enhance the reading experience, various fun activities are incorporated within the story.
Children are encouraged to draw their own versions of the beanstalk, allowing their creativity to flow while connecting with the narrative.
Discussing what they would do if they found magic beans sparks imaginative thinking.
Additionally, creating a class mural depicting scenes from the story fosters collaboration and artistic expression among students.
These activities not only entertain but also reinforce the lessons of the story in a hands-on manner.
